Freeze Watch issued April 23 at 10:06PM EDT until April 25 at 9:00AM EDT by NWS Wilmington OH (details ...)
* WHAT...Sub-freezing temperatures as low as 31 possible. * WHERE...Portions of central and west central Ohio. * WHEN...From late Wednesday night through Thursday morning. * IMPACTS...Frost and freeze conditions could kill crops, other sensitive vegetation and possibly damage unprotected outdoor plumbing.

Program to aid monitoring of dams for possible failure
Wabash River Conservancy District officials were recently trained on the federal DamWatch program, which helps groups monitor flood-control dams during heavy rains.
